WebSpray a little onto a soft rag, and buff out the scuffs and scratches. Baking Soda General miracle worker and jack-of-all-trades, baking soda to the rescue for minor or major scratches. Make a thick paste with soda and water, and rub it into the lenses in a circular motion. Rinse with cool water. Repeat as necessary. WebRinse your lenses with warm water and use a soft cloth for drying. Toilet paper, facial tissue, and paper towels are not recommended because they can scratch the lens.

WebDec 29, 2016 · Trivex lenses ($200 for single vision, $400 for progressives) are more scratch-resistant than either CR-39 or polycarbonate lenses.
